North Carolina
One of the most overlooked hotspots for a great vacation is definitely North Carolina. This state has so much to offer; a beautiful coastline, quaint seaside towns, the Blue Ridge Parkway, the Biltmore, and a huge concentration of waterfalls are just a few of the attractions you will find there. And don’t forget the city of Cherokee, skiing in Maggie Valley, and kayaking trips along the Ocoee and Nantahala. If you want to explore a state to the fullest, I highly recommend a trip to North Carolina. You won’t be disappointed!

Last Minute Cruises
I am convinced that one of the most overlooked opportunities for an inexpensive trip is the last minute cruise. Companies like Carnival, Royal Caribbean, Norwegian, and others offer last minute discounts to fill up their ships. After all, there is no money to be made on empty cabins! Have a free weekend coming up? Go check a few cruise sites for sailings that leave within your timeframe. If you don’t mind screening phone calls, give the company a call and tell them what trip you are interested in, and if the price is too high, tell them you need something cheaper. I call tell you from experience that the agent that you speak with will call you back within 24 hours if they are able to do anything about that price.


New England Road Trip
If you are up for some impulsive traveling, you can’t beat a road trip down the Northeast coast. Get together with a group of friends, and look ahead of time for inexpensive hotels or B & B’s along the way. Fly up to Maine, rent a car, and drive to D.C., of course going at your own pace and stopping to see all the attractions and cities along the way. If you have a week or so of vacation time, this is the perfect way to see any part of the country, at your own pace and on your own budget.

Alaskan Railroad Adventure
Alaska is on of the most amazing states in the U.S., but most of it is undeveloped wilderness. Alaska Railroad (www.akrr.com) offers many options for exploring the state, from 2 to 12 days, and covering one national park up to half of Alaska, their packages offer something for everyone. And the best part â€" once you get on the train, your entire vacation is already planned. You choose your excursions, just like on a cruise, but your lodging, meals, and trips are taken care of. All that is left for you to do is sit back and enjoy the view!
